Cmdr. Billie Farrell, USS Constitution’s first female commanding officer, poses in front of the ship during a visit in 1998 during her sophomore year of high school. Farrell will be the first female commanding officer of USS Constitution and will take command of Old Ironsides during a change-of-command ceremony, scheduled for Friday, Jan. 21, at noon. As the 77th commanding officer of USS Constitution, Farrell will become the first woman to serve as captain in the ship’s 224-year history, dating back to 1797. Farrell previously served as the executive officer aboard the Ticonderoga-class guided missile cruiser USS Vicksburg (CG 69). She is a native of Paducah, Ky. and a graduate of the U.S. Naval Academy and the University of Arkansas. (U.S. Navy Photo/Released)
